Role Overview CBRE Global Workplace Solutions (GWS) is seeking a talented FM Engineering Manager to join our team and oversee operations at prestigious, high-end commercial sites. This is an exciting opportunity for a dynamic leader with a passion for facilities management, engineering excellence, and client satisfaction. You'll play a pivotal role in delivering world-class services, optimising building performance, and ensuring the highest standards of safety and quality.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and manage engineering teams across multiple high-end commercial properties, fostering a culture of professionalism, innovation, and teamwork.
  • Ensure all planned and reactive maintenance works are carried out efficiently, safely, and to industry-leading standards.
  • Drive operational excellence by implementing best practices in facilities management, sustainability, and asset optimisation.
  • Work closely with clients to understand their needs, provide tailored solutions, and exceed expectations in service delivery.
  • Monitor and report on site performance, compliance, and risk management, conducting regular audits and inspections.
  • Manage budgets, resources, and contracts, securing value for money while maintaining high quality and reliability.
  • Champion health and safety, ensuring all activities are compliant with statutory and CBRE GWS requirements.
  • Identify opportunities for continuous improvement, cost savings, and innovation across all engineering operations.
  • Support mobilisation of new contracts and integration of advanced technologies to enhance site performance.
  • Provide mentoring and professional development for engineering staff, nurturing talent and supporting career progression.

Candidate Profile

  • Proven experience in facilities management and engineering leadership within high-end commercial environments.
  • Strong technical knowledge of building systems, M&E services, and maintenance best practices.
  • Excellent communication, client relationship management, and stakeholder engagement sk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ple sites and teams, prioritising workloads and delivering results under pressure.
  • Relevant engineering qualifications (e.g., Mechanical, Electrical, Building Services) and professional memberships preferred.
  • Demonstrable track record of driving operational improvements and delivering client-focused solutions.
  • Commitment to health and safety, sustainability, and continuous professional development.
  • Innovative, adaptable, and results-oriented approach, with attention to detail and strategic thinking.
